本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。
存储配额
您可以在文件系统上配置用户存储配额,以限制用户可以使用的数据存储量。设置配额后,您可以跟踪配额状态以监控使用情况并查看用户何时超过配额。
您还可以通过阻止达到配额的用户写入存储空间来强制执行配额。强制执行配额时,超出配额的用户会收到 “磁盘空间不足” 错误消息。
您可以为配额设置设置以下阈值:
警告-用于跟踪用户或组是否正在接近其配额限制,仅与跟踪相关。
Limit-用户或组的存储配额限制。
您可以配置应用于访问文件系统的新用户的默认配额,以及应用于特定用户或组的默认配额。您还可以查看每个用户或组正在消耗多少存储空间以及他们是否超过配额的报告。
用户级别的存储消耗是根据文件所有权进行跟踪的。存储消耗量是使用逻辑文件大小计算的,而不是文件占用的实际物理存储空间。在将数据写入文件时跟踪用户存储配额。
更新多个用户的配额需要为每个用户运行一次 update 命令,或者将这些用户组织到一个组中并更新该组的配额。
管理用户存储配额
您可以使用 Amazon FSx CLI 管理文件系统上的用户存储配额,以便在上进行远程管理 PowerShell. 要了解如何使用此 CLI,请参阅开始使用 Amazon FSx CLI 进行远程管理 PowerShell.
以下是可以用来管理用户存储配额的命令。
| 用户存储配额命令 | 描述 |
|---|---|
|
Enable-FSxUserQuotas |
开始跟踪或强制实施用户存储配额,或两者兼而有之。 |
|
Disable-FSxUserQuotas |
停止对用户存储配额的跟踪和强制执行。 |
Get-FSxUserQuotaSettings |
检索文件系统的当前用户存储配额设置。 |
Get-FSxUserQuotaEntries |
检索文件系统上各个用户和组的当前用户存储配额条目。 |
Set-FSxUserQuotas |
为单个用户或组设置用户存储配额。以字节为单位指定配额值。 |
每个命令的联机帮助提供了所有命令选项的参考。要访问此帮助,请运行命令-?,例如Enable-FSxUserQuotas -?.